About me

I bring over 30 years’ experience in NHS mental health into my coaching, alongside a deep understanding of how it can feel to carry a lot - both professionally and personally.

Through Empowered Minds Coaching, I offer a calm, supportive space if you’re feeling overwhelmed, stuck, or disconnected from yourself. Together, we gently make sense of what’s going on, helping you find clarity, rebuild confidence, and move forward in a way that feels right for you.

My approach is trauma-informed and compassion-led. Creating a space where you feel safe, heard, and not judged is at the heart of how I work. There’s no pressure to have the “right” answers - just space to explore, at your own pace.

I have a strong understanding of neurodiversity and the many different ways people think, feel, and experience the world. I will always work in a way that respects your individuality, your strengths, and what you need.

I draw on approaches such as Solution Focused Therapy and Motivational Interviewing, but our work together won’t feel clinical. It’s a gentle, forward-looking process - helping you reconnect with what’s already within you, rather than focusing on what’s wrong.

Alongside my coaching, I continue to work as a senior leader within the NHS, supporting people and teams in complex, high-pressure environments. This means I understand the realities of burnout, responsibility, and change - not just in theory, but in everyday life.

At the heart of my coaching is a simple belief: you don’t need fixing. You need space - space to think, reflect, and hear yourself more clearly.

Clients often tell me they feel deeply understood, and that this creates meaningful, lasting change from the inside out.

European Mentoring and Coaching Council (EMCC)

EMCC UK is part of the Europe-wide European Mentoring & Coaching Council. Together their aim is to promote good practice and the expectation of good practice in mentoring and coaching across Europe. EMCC is an independent, impartial and non-profit making organisation.
